Ramping Up AI Adoption
The AI Alternatives Motion Plan has been described by the UK authorities’s Division for Science, Innovation, and Expertise as “a roadmap to seize the alternatives of AI to boost development and productiveness and create tangible advantages for UK residents.” Put one other method, the goal is to ramp up AI adoption throughout the UK to spice up financial development, create future jobs, and enhance on a regular basis life.
The federal government says the plan relies on three core objectives: put money into the foundations of AI, place the UK as the very best associate to these constructing frontier AI, and push laborious on cross-economy AI adoption. The federal government says: “The general public sector ought to quickly pilot and scale AI services and encourage the non-public sector to do the identical.”
The plan is to construct a safe and sustainable AI infrastructure throughout the UK, which entails getting access to enough computational energy. This requires knowledge facilities able to housing the massive and complicated computer systems for AI mannequin coaching and inference.
Tied in with this alternatives program are AI Development Zones, designed to facilitate the accelerated build-out of AI knowledge facilities. These areas may benefit from a streamlined planning course of centered on delivering clear energy. On the similar time, the federal government is taking a look at different methods of boosting this build-out, together with making AI knowledge facilities eligible for reduction schemes that incentivize funding.
500 MW AI Cluster by 2030
The UK authorities needs to construct strategic partnerships with AI builders to work on shared AI and AI-enabled priorities. The federal government needs to work with knowledge middle builders and vitality options corporations to determine an AI infrastructure cluster of at the very least 500 MW by 2030. Officers are notably excited about strategic proposals past knowledge middle developments to contribute to the UK’s broader AI ecosystem, together with analysis, innovation, expertise growth, and vitality options.
The federal government needs key gamers throughout the AI sector to set out a transparent pathway to 500 MW+ capability, together with tough timelines and key growth milestones, and establish what assist is required from the federal government to unlock growth.
The Power Implications of AI Growth
Up to now, so good, however what do all these plans imply for knowledge middle builders and operators, and the way do they impression the vitality sector normally? It’s clear that such bold plans for an AI-driven future demand cautious administration of vitality assets mixed with clever infrastructure growth.
As we all know from expertise, AI fashions require high-density computing, resulting in an inevitable vitality demand improve. It follows then that AI Development Zones are prone to speed up the demand for scalable and sustainable energy options, and this growth is rife with challenges and potential dangers.
Other than the ever-present potential downside of rising vitality prices, an enormous growth of information facilities might expose additional grid constraints. Capability is already an issue on some present energy grids, and the UK authorities’s AI drive will undoubtedly check these limitations.
Moreover, sustainable energy sources inside AI-powered industries have to be dependable – and let’s not overlook that even sustainable energy options can typically have environmental impacts. Shifts in authorities insurance policies and laws can have an effect on the viability and funding of sustainable energy tasks, so stakeholders might want to keep updated with regulatory adjustments and guarantee continued compliance. Lastly, investing in future-proof applied sciences is equally vital however can incur unexpected and vital prices.
Managing the Load
This drive to AI and sustainable growth highlights the significance of getting resilient and versatile vitality methods for knowledge middle builders and operators.
By way of efficient load administration, knowledge facilities can higher handle vitality consumption whereas reducing operational prices. Methods for vitality effectivity can embrace superior cooling applied sciences reminiscent of free, liquid, and adiabatic cooling. Server virtualization, consolidation, and optimization may also cut back the variety of servers required.
